The Party of the Functional Groups (Indonesian: Partai Golongan Karya) is a political party in Indonesia, also known as Golkar (Sekretariat Bersama Golongan Karya, or Joint Secretariat of Functional Groups). It is currently led by Jusuf Kalla. He succeeded Akbar Tanjung during the party's convention in December 2004.

The organisation of Golkar and its success in the 1971 legislative elections was evident when it won over 62% of the vote.

Before 1999 it was the governing party under former president Suharto. In the 1999 legislative election, it captured 120 of 500 seats in the People's Representative Council (DPR), making it the second largest party.

At the last legislative elections, 5 april 2004, the party won 21.6% of the popular vote and 128 out of 500 seats.
